A Minimum Viable Product (MVP) is considered sellable when it successfully addresses your target customers' needs, demonstrates demand, and generates consistent sales or positive feedback. Here’s how to identify whether your MVP is sellable, along with examples for various types of local businesses:
Customer Interest: People are willing to pay for your product or service.
Problem Solving: Your MVP addresses a real problem or desire for your target market.
Positive Feedback: Customers express satisfaction and share recommendations.
Repeat Sales: Customers return to buy again or subscribe to ongoing services.
Scalability Potential: The MVP can be improved or scaled without losing its appeal.
Market Validation: Initial marketing efforts lead to inquiries, purchases, or sign-ups.
MVP Idea:
Start by offering one or two best-selling items,
like a signature pastry or meal.
How to Test:
Launch at a local market or sell to neighbors.
Offer samples and get feedback on taste, pricing, and packaging.
Sellable Signs:
You sell out your stock regularly.
Customers request more products or larger orders.
People recommend your food to others.
MVP Idea:
Provide a basic house cleaning package with limited add-ons
(e.g., cleaning kitchens and bathrooms only).
How to Test:
Offer your service to a few households or small offices.
Use flyers or WhatsApp to promote your service locally.
Sellable Signs:
Clients book repeat services.
Customers ask about additional services
like deep cleaning or window washing.
Positive reviews and word-of-mouth referrals increase demand.
MVP Idea:
Start with a small menu of services, such as haircuts and basic styling.
How to Test:
Set up a small, affordable space or offer mobile services.
Provide discounts or loyalty cards for first-time clients.
Sellable Signs:
Steady bookings with new and returning customers.
Customers inquire about other services like coloring or treatments.
Referrals from satisfied clients boost bookings.
MVP Idea:
Offer one-on-one training or group classes for a specific goal
(e.g., weight loss or strength building).
How to Test:
Start with a free trial session or a discounted first month.
Promote your service through community groups or local events.
Sellable Signs:
Participants complete the trial and sign up for paid sessions.
Clients show results and share testimonials.
New sign-ups increase without heavy advertising.
MVP Idea:
Focus on one subject or skill, such as math tutoring or coding lessons.
How to Test:
Offer free or low-cost trial lessons to gauge interest.
Use local schools, libraries, or WhatsApp groups to find clients.
Sellable Signs:
Students see improvement and parents sign up for ongoing lessons.
Referrals lead to new students.
Clients request additional subjects or expanded services.
MVP Idea:
Start with a small selection of curated products,
such as locally sourced items or a single product line.
How to Test:
Sell at local markets, pop-ups, or online platforms.
Track sales and customer feedback on price and quality.
Sellable Signs:
Products sell out regularly.
Customers inquire about other product varieties.
Repeat customers show loyalty and refer others.
MVP Idea:
Offer a free property valuation service or specialize in a niche
(e.g., first-time buyers).
How to Test:
Advertise your service locally or through social media.
Offer consultations to a small number of potential clients.
Sellable Signs:
Clients list properties with you or buy through you.
Positive testimonials boost your credibility.
Referrals increase your client base.
Start Small: Avoid overloading your MVP with features or services.
Gather Feedback: Actively ask for customer opinions and use their suggestions to improve.
Track Metrics: Monitor sales, repeat customers, and inquiries to gauge interest.
Iterate Quickly: Make small adjustments based on customer needs and preferences.
Leverage Word of Mouth: Encourage satisfied customers to share their experiences.
By starting small, testing your idea with real customers, and refining based on their feedback, you can confidently identify when your MVP
is sellable and ready to scale.
